Clean and pulsing 3-to-4 foot (1.2-1.5 metre) waves rolled through the Uluwatu line up, offering up tubes and perfect walls for the world’s best surfers.
After an equal 13th place finish at the Corona Bali Protected last week, Owen Wright, from Culburra Beach, was eager to push deep into the draw at the Uluwatu CT but before he could do so would have to overcome Keanu Asing (Hawaii) in heat one in round three.
Known for his pinpoint backhand Asing was always going to be tough to beat and he posted the first solid score of the heat.
Needing a solid number to retain the lead, Wright scooped into a solid set wave and got barrelled all the way down the line to clinch the win.
“It’s great to be here competing in paradise,” Wright said.
“I’ve got a lot of great memories surfing here as a kid on family holidays.
“Plus I competed here for a CT 10 years ago.
What makes this place incredible is how many surfers it can support at one time, along this thin stretch of coastline there are so many waves.
“I love it here – it feels good to make that heat and I feel this event is going to change up the rankings a lot.”
Wright will now battle South Africa’s Jordy Smith in round four.
Wright’s younger brother Mikey will take on Hawaii’s John John Florence in heat 12 of round three, while sister Tyler will clash with United States’ Lakey Peterson in the quarter-finals.
